Supplier Contract Renewal — Managers Only

This page summarizes the renewal of our agreement with Tallowmere Logistics for the incoming director. The current contract covers warehousing and last-mile delivery for the Oakline product range across the Denholm region. Tallowmere has requested a 5% rate increase citing fuel costs; our counter holds rates flat in exchange for a longer term. Service metrics over the past year were within tolerance. The confidential strategic note is recorded below.

management briefing: The pricing group signed off on a budget of $40.7 million for Project Holath. The renewal with Holethax Holdings closes at $35.8 million a year, 63 percent above the last contract.

TICKET-4471: Config drift in Reportum export tier. Scheduled exports from the Varnholt cluster render timestamps in UTC while staging renders them in the tenant's local zone. Root cause: tz_normalize flag was flipped manually on prod-2 during the Lanthir incident and never reverted. No code change needed, only config reconciliation before Thursday's release cut. Current live values on prod-2 are pasted below for comparison against the baseline.

deployment values, yahap-fajeg:
[ulaok]
port = 5432
region = south-2
host = ulaok.urlaqdata.internal
team = tameth
timeout_ms = 2000
retries = 8

# Timezone handling for Ledgerbird report exports — read carefully.
# All scheduled exports are generated in UTC and converted at render
# time using the customer's workspace timezone, NOT the requester's
# locale. If support sees "off by one day" complaints, check
# REPORT_TZ_FALLBACK first; it applies only when a workspace has no
# timezone set and defaults to UTC. DST transitions are handled by the
# tzdata bundle pinned in the image. The export worker authenticates
# to the archive store using the secret on the next line.

env line for kawif-fadug: RELAY_SECRET20=06912eabac08d98736ad